Output e3036a71708e95cc9c764d8ca37c0110ab2e38d13c5de32aaf172b829eb37978:0

value
21514460
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7007f7c057cb20ce637bd32b35857882f6dfaa30 OP_EQUALVERIFY OP_CHECKSIG
address
1BDNE6ZrmiQKehozCzwWsBGpycS6q9acqR
transaction
e3036a71708e95cc9c764d8ca37c0110ab2e38d13c5de32aaf172b829eb37978
confirmations
647742
spent
true